Once-in-a-lifetime opportunity to acquire this architecturally significant, freestanding building located in the heart of the Clayton CBD. Currently configured as a daycare but is zoned residential R-2 & can be converted to a trophy single family home or duplex with no zoning or variance. Other potential uses include office, educational or mixed-use. Nearly 6,400 SF across 1st & 2nd floors, addt’l 3,300 S.F/ basement, 3 car garage. Designed & built by famed architect William B. Ittner in 1941. Historic details such as terrazzo staircase, 3 fireplaces, & boardroom cannot be replicated today. Commissioned by the School District of Clayton & used as its Board of Education HQ. The Property is ideally located & suited for luxury single family or duplex, family office, educational or mixed residential/office. This is an exceptional opportunity for those with a vision who demand unparalleled location & significance. New homes on street do not offer this above ground SF, lot size, or architecture.
